I. Sentiment Focus: Anthropic's $2 Trillion IPO — Valuation Supported by the "Future"
-
Valuation maxed out: According to Reuters, Anthropic's IPO valuation is anchored to revenue expectations two years out — projected 2028 revenue of $190–200 billion (far above the $47 billion annualized run rate in May). This framework could support a valuation approaching $2 trillion.
-
Growth is staggering: According to Bloomberg, Q2 revenue exceeded $11.5 billion, up 14x YoY and 2.4x QoQ (from $4.73 billion last quarter). Anthropic is also aiming to go public before OpenAI and DeepSeek.
-
⚠️ Sober interpretation: Growth is real and explosive, but a $2 trillion valuation is "using 2028 revenue expectations to support today's price" — a classic growth narrative pricing. Note: ahead of a mega-cap IPO, the market often heats up the AI atmosphere first, before reallocating capital from other giants closer to the listing.
II. WDAY Acquisition Arbitrage Opportunity
-
Sources say Silver Lake is in talks to acquire Workday (WDAY), with the stock spiking 17% on Thursday before pulling back.
-
Approach: Before the acquisition news is finalized, the stock typically holds at elevated levels → consider Sell Put as a news-arbitrage play (betting it won't break down, collecting premium). ⚠️ However, there is a risk the deal falls through, so strike prices should leave a safety margin and position sizes should be controlled.
III. Notable Block Trades (With Interpretation)
-
QQQ: 8/28-expiry 765 Buy Call $QQQ 20260828 765.0 CALL$ , opening 53,000 contracts → long the Nasdaq, betting on new highs in August.
-
TQQQ: 1/21/2028-expiry 110 Buy Call $TQQQ 20280121 110.0 CALL$, 3,512 contracts → leveraged long-term Nasdaq bet (long-term bullish).
-
KWEB: 12/18-expiry 27 Sell Call$TQQQ 20280121 110.0 CALL$ $KWEB 20261218 27.0 CALL$ , 4,810 contracts → Hong Kong topping strategy (betting Hong Kong stocks can't rise further, capping the upside).
-
Summary: U.S. equities (Nasdaq) skewed bullish, Hong Kong stocks skewed topping → the "U.S. strong, Hong Kong weak" capital flow pattern continues.
